3M VFP Series Heat Shrink Tubing

The VFP series is an extremely flexible polyolefin heat shrink tubing. Although it is rated to +135 °C it has a low shrinking temperature of only +100 °C allowing the tube to rapidly shrink minimizing heat exposure and possible damage to sensitive substrate materials or components. It ia also able to withstands elevated temperatures to +300 °C for brief periods.
